Post by subsonic » Sep Thu 09, 2010 1:00 pm

Mindflipper: I like your HM avatar :)

I've been reading the thread. I know I asked this quite a while ago and nothing has been done on the site about it (which has been my M.O. for a while) but I want to say some decisions based on what I've read.

Long tracks: Will not be removed from requesting. So many people like them. :)
Sorting Requests: I'll get some of this in.
More Streams: Probably not going to happen due to technical and bandwidth limitations.
Preview of streams: While I like this idea, this would be a major increase of bandwidth and I wouldn't begin to know where to start technically.
Same Points for everybody: I started this system because the forums were so dead and wanted more people to post. Now, I think the forums are popular enough where that's not necessary and, in fact, at times, can be counter-productive because some people post "crap" (as Fantastory so eloquently put it) just for points. I'll look into this as well.

The main thing people have been talking about are the non-removal of long tracks, so don't worry, we won't change that, it doesn't need to be talked about anymore. :)

Thanks everybody for your input thus far.

Actually, you've always had the power to go home, Dorothy....

You don't need to wait 12 or 24 or even 1 hour! The only restriction is that you can't have more than 30-minutes worth of music in the queue at any given time. But as soon as your tracks start playing, you can request more. For example, say you've filled up a 30-minute slot, and the first track is 5 minutes long. After it plays, you can actually request another 5 minute track right away. You can keep on doing this for as long as you have enough points. Mouseoholic and I frequently do that on late nights or off days when no one is on there. We just keep requesting stuff as soon as our time slots free up enough for the next tracks that we want. There have been times that between the two of us we had the queue filled up for hours straight because no one else was requesting. :D
